FEE STRUCTURE

Organizations wishing non-profit status must provide a copy of a 501(c)3 form, at the time of application.

All users pay a $.30 per ticket fee to the South Milwaukee High School PAC Long Term Maintenance and Replacement Fund or $.30 per person for non-ticketed events. This fee will not apply to the School District of South Milwaukee or district related activities.

If the event is more than one day, the rate for removal/installation of the orchestra pit cover
and/or the orchestra shell would be negotiable.

Includes "SIMPLE" package (1 microphone & house lights). Any special technical requirements
(including advance set-up and house restore) may require crew calls and additional technician charges.

Long-term use negotiated separately.

Orchestra Pit Cover removal costs will be tentative until installation is complete

School District events and organizations are exempt from fees.
